When shipping from Nagoya, Japan to Valparaiso, Chile, anticipate significant delays due to the East Asia Rainy Season (May-October) and the Western Pacific Typhoon Season (June-November). Include additional buffer days for port operations and confirm vessel space well in advance, especially during peak periods like Golden Week (April 20-May 10) and Lunar New Year (late-January to mid-February). Stay updated on weather conditions and adjust cut-off times accordingly to reduce the risk of disruptions during these critical seasons.

Shipping temperature-sensitive pharmaceutical goods demands tested thermal shippers, correct refrigerants, and Continuous temperature monitoring. Specify an express service where possible, pre-cool gel packs, and include a data logger in the carton to verify that medical drugs stayed within their labeled temperature range.
Fragile glass vials of Medicines need to be packed in compartmental inserts with 360-degree padding. Position trays inside a Rigid outer carton and stabilize using void-fill so nothing moves. For moisture-sensitive medical drugs, pair this with moisture-barrier inner bags and desiccants.
International shipments of Pharmaceutical goods typically necessitate a detailed commercial invoice, packing list, and any permits required by the importing country. Most regulated markets also require Certificates of Analysis, proof of GDP-compliant handling, and clear temperature instructions for cold-chain medicines. Always confirm requirements with your customs broker before shipping.
For moisture-sensitive Medicines, specify high-barrier bags plus desiccant sachets inside the packaging. Secure cartons tightly, avoid damaged boxes, and book transport options that Limit exposure to rain and high humidity, such as covered docks and climate-controlled linehaul for medical drugs.
High-value Pharma products usually require enhanced cargo insurance that covers temperature excursions, breakage, and theft. Consult an insurer familiar with pharmaceutical goods, state the full replacement value, and Keep temperature and handling records so claims can be processed efficiently if something goes wrong.
Shipping pharmaceuticals requires specific documentation including a commercial invoice, packing list, and certificates of analysis. Additionally, import permits from Chile's Ministry of Health may be necessary to comply with local regulations.
Pharmaceuticals must be stored and transported under controlled temperatures to maintain efficacy. It is essential to use temperature-controlled containers and monitor conditions throughout the journey to prevent degradation of the products.
